My twenty-ninth acrylic painting is another in my UK series. This is a view you can see if you walk up to the Cutty Sark Museum, then turn and look back into town. Our flat in Greenwich [when we stayed there a week in 2017] was close by, and we could see the top few sections of the spire from our bedroom window. We were there in July that year, and I can remember being able to read the time on the clock in daylight before 5am [Greenwich Time, of course].

I painted this as a gift for Sharon's birthday (which is today). Luckily, she likes it.
